Ursuline College is a publicly owned wastewater treatment plant in Pepper Pike, Cuyahoga County, Ohio treating an average of 0.0092 million gallons per day. It discharges under NPDES permit OH0044784 (effective), which expires in June 2027, with 15 recorded violations in the last three years.

Sources and methodology

Flow, permit and violation figures come from the EPA's ICIS-NPDES discharge monitoring records. Population served comes from the Clean Watersheds Needs Survey 2022. Treatment structures are identified by Klarifi's review of aerial imagery, and capital improvement projects are extracted from published municipal budget documents. Violations are counted over the last three years of monitoring reports.
